[§174C-8] Adoption of rules concerning water resources by the commission. The commission shall adopt and enforce such rules as may be necessary or convenient to administer this chapter. The initial set of rules, subject to later amendment, revisions, or additions, shall be adopted no later than two years after July 1, 1987. Rules shall be adopted in conformity with chapter 91. [L 1987, c 45, pt of §2]
Revision Note
"July 1, 1987" substituted for "the effective date of this chapter".
